Japan's Shoving Incidents Surge Amid Changing Gender Dynamics

Story summary
  • A Japanese survey found 14% experienced butsukari (shoving) and 6% witnessed such assaults.
  • Experts link the trend to changing gender dynamics and stress.
  • A notable incident occurred on February 25 at Shibuya Crossing, where a young girl was shoved to the ground, sparking online condemnation.
  • The phenomenon gained attention in 2018 and is not officially tracked, raising public-safety concerns and questions about tourism's impact.
